Understanding Authentic vs. Replica Jerseys

When you’re into the world of soccer jerseys, terms like “authentic” and “replica” get tossed around a lot.

It’s easy to get them mixed up, especially when sites like Soccerdealshop.cc use them in a context that might be a bit murky.

But understanding the genuine difference is crucial, not just for your wallet, but also for aligning with ethical consumption.

The True Meaning of “Authentic”

In the legitimate sports apparel industry, an “authentic” jersey is essentially what the players wear on the field.

Think of it as the high-performance, top-tier version.

  • Technology & Fabric: These jerseys incorporate the latest athletic technology. For instance, Nike’s VaporKnit or Adidas’s HEAT.RDY fabrics are designed to be extremely lightweight, breathable, and moisture-wicking. They’re built for peak athletic performance, aiming to keep players cool and dry under intense conditions.
  • Fit: Authentic jerseys typically have a slimmer, more athletic fit, tailored to a player’s physique to prevent excess fabric from flapping during movement. They’re often referred to as “slim fit” or “athletic fit.”
  • Badges & Logos: The club crests, brand logos, and sponsor decals are usually heat-applied often silicone or rubberized rather than stitched. This reduces weight and creates a smoother feel for the players.
  • Price: Due to the advanced materials, technology, and player-specific design, authentic jerseys are significantly more expensive. They can range from $120 to $180 USD, sometimes more.
  • Purpose: Designed for professional athletes and serious enthusiasts who want the exact same gear as their heroes.

The True Meaning of “Replica” Fan Version

A “replica” jersey, in the official sense, is the fan version. It’s still 100% officially licensed by the club and the brand, but it’s designed for casual wear by supporters.

  • Technology & Fabric: While they still use performance-oriented fabrics, they are generally less advanced than authentic versions. They might feature technologies like Nike’s Dri-FIT or Adidas’s AEROREADY, which are comfortable and good for everyday wear but not as high-tech as the player versions.
  • Fit: Replica jerseys have a more relaxed, comfortable fit, suitable for a wider range of body types. They are designed for cheering from the stands, not necessarily for a professional match.
  • Badges & Logos: Club crests and brand logos are usually embroidered or stitched onto the fabric, giving them a more traditional, tactile feel. Sponsor decals might be heat-applied.
  • Price: Replicas are more affordable than authentic jerseys, typically retailing between $80 to $100 USD.
  • Purpose: Made for fans who want to show their support in a comfortable and durable jersey that’s officially recognized.

How to Identify Legitimate Sports Apparel Retailers

Navigating the online marketplace for sports apparel, especially highly sought-after items like soccer jerseys, can feel like a minefield.

With countless sites offering “cheap” options, it’s critical to know how to spot a legitimate retailer from one that might be selling unofficial or counterfeit goods. This isn’t just about getting what you paid for.

It’s about supporting ethical businesses and avoiding complicity in practices that undermine intellectual property and fair trade.

Here’s a practical guide, like a checklist, to help you make an informed decision:

1. Official Licensing and Partnerships

This is the absolute first and most crucial check.

Legitimate retailers will proudly display their affiliations.

  • Direct Partnership Statements: Look for clear statements like “Official Retailer of Premier League,” “Authorized Distributor of Nike,” or “Official Store of .” These aren’t hidden in a buried FAQ. they are usually prominently displayed on the homepage, About Us page, or product pages.
  • Brand Logos: Major sports brands Adidas, Nike, Puma, etc. are particular about how their logos are used. Legitimate retailers will use these logos correctly and visibly. Unofficially licensed sites often avoid directly using official logos or use them in a generic, non-assertive way.
  • League and Club Endorsements: Official league websites e.g., Premier League, La Liga, MLS and club websites will often have a list of their authorized retailers. If a site isn’t listed there, it’s a red flag. For instance, the English Premier League’s official website lists its global partners and licensees, which include major sports brands and retailers.

2. Pricing That Makes Sense

If the price seems too good to be true, it almost certainly is.

  • Realistic Pricing: Officially licensed jerseys, whether authentic or replica, have a standard price range set by the brands. A current season replica jersey typically retails for $80-$100 USD, while authentic player issue versions are $120-$180+ USD. Prices significantly lower than this, especially for new releases, are a major indicator of counterfeits.
  • Sales and Discounts: While legitimate retailers do have sales, they are usually on older stock or during specific promotional periods e.g., Black Friday, end-of-season clearance. They don’t consistently offer current season jerseys at 50-70% off.

Consumer Protection and Legal Recourse for Unlicensed Products

When you click “buy” on an e-commerce site, you usually assume a certain level of consumer protection.

This includes the right to receive the product as described, to a refund if it’s faulty, and a guarantee that your personal and financial data are safe.

However, when purchasing from unverified online retailers like Soccerdealshop.cc, particularly those dealing in “replica” or potentially counterfeit goods, these protections often diminish significantly, leaving consumers with limited or no legal recourse. Changer-china.com Review

The Role of Consumer Protection Laws

In the United States, consumer protection laws are designed to ensure fair trade, prevent fraud, and provide remedies for consumers who have been wronged. Agencies like the Federal Trade Commission FTC enforce these laws. Key aspects include:

  • Fair Advertising: Businesses must accurately represent their products and services. Misleading claims are illegal.
  • Product Safety: Products must meet safety standards.
  • Privacy: Companies must protect consumer data.
  • Returns and Refunds: While not universally mandated, clear return policies are often expected and enforced by payment processors.

The Gray Area of Unlicensed “Replicas”

This is where the situation with sites like Soccerdealshop.cc gets tricky.

  • Misrepresentation: While they might not explicitly say “counterfeit,” labeling products as “replica” at prices far below market value for officially licensed items is a form of implicit misrepresentation. Consumers might infer they are buying a legitimate “fan version” when they are actually buying an unauthorized copy.
  • Intellectual Property Infringement: From a legal standpoint, selling unauthorized “replica” jerseys constitutes trademark and copyright infringement. The brands Nike, Adidas, etc. and the clubs/leagues own the intellectual property associated with their logos, crests, and designs. Unlicensed sellers are violating these rights.
  • Difficult to Pursue Legal Action: As an individual consumer, pursuing legal action against an international online retailer that is likely based in a jurisdiction with lax intellectual property enforcement or where laws differ significantly can be prohibitively expensive and complex. Your local consumer protection agencies typically have limited jurisdiction over foreign entities.

Limited Legal Recourse for Consumers

So, what happens if you buy a “cheap replica” jersey from Soccerdealshop.cc and it’s not what you expected, or it never arrives?

  • Chargebacks Credit Card Disputes: This is often your best, and sometimes only, recourse. If you paid with a credit card or a service like PayPal, you can initiate a chargeback with your bank or the payment processor. You’ll argue that you did not receive the goods as described, or did not receive them at all.
    • Pros: It shifts the burden of proof to the merchant, and often results in a refund.
    • Cons: It can be a lengthy process, and the merchant might dispute the claim, potentially leading to further complications. If the merchant’s bank is also in a jurisdiction that doesn’t cooperate, it can be difficult.
  • PayPal Protection: PayPal offers Buyer Protection, which can cover disputes if an item doesn’t arrive or is significantly not as described. This is generally more robust than direct credit card chargebacks for international transactions.
  • No Warranty or Support: Unlike legitimate products that come with implied or explicit warranties, unofficial “replicas” offer none. If the product breaks or fades, you’re on your own.
  • Direct Contact with Seller: While you can try to contact Soccerdealshop.cc’s customer service via email or WhatsApp, the effectiveness of this is questionable if they are operating outside standard consumer protection frameworks. Many anecdotal reports for similar sites suggest unresponsiveness or unhelpful replies when issues arise.
  • Customs Seizure: If customs identifies your package as containing counterfeit goods, they can seize it. You will lose your money, and in some rare cases, might even face minor penalties, though this is primarily aimed at large-scale importers rather than individual consumers. In 2022, U.S. Customs and Border Protection CBP reported 34,143 seizures of counterfeit goods worth over $2.98 billion MSRP, with apparel and accessories being among the top categories.
